相关疑难解决方法(0)

分析开发中的缓慢资产

每次我在开发过程中对我的SASS进行更改时,加载我的时间都会增加20秒+加载时间application.css.

我已经阅读了其他一些问题,并尝试过:

  • 设定config.assets.debug = false.
  • 改变进口和要求(我使用SASS变量)
  • 使用Miniprof及其火图
  • 使用rails-asset_profile

这是我读到的:

我一直在从Rails 3.2和现在的4.2中遇到这个问题.

我在这里疯了.我如何找到这个烂摊子的瓶颈?

我正在寻找一种解决方案,可以让我精确地确定花费时间的地方,并提出减少编译时间的方法.

ruby-on-rails sass asset-pipeline

15
推荐指数
1
解决办法
916
查看次数

"rake assets:precompile"的糟糕时间表现

运行:

bundle exec rake assets:precompile RAILS_ENV=production
Run Code Online (Sandbox Code Playgroud)

大约250kb的15个.js文件需要大约6分钟.它不应该花这么长时间吗?我看到"Microsoft基于控制台的脚本主机"在大部分时间里都处于平稳状态.

人们推荐/知道什么是可能的?有没有办法用Ruby-Racer或其他javascript V8引擎实现替换它?或者找出我的代码中导致时间长的问题?或者是其他东西?

javascript performance ruby-on-rails pre-compilation

5
推荐指数
1
解决办法
1471
查看次数